CVE-2021-47187
CVE-2021-47187 concerns arm64: dts: qcom: msm8998 in the Linux kernel. The issue was a miscalculation of min-residency-us and conflicting idle-time parameters between CPU sleep and L2 power-collapse timings, which could cause SoC instability (random reboots/lockups) when CPU scaling is enabled.
